Output 0531868fa85bc5afc01c071433b9e7dd377601162930cb6c1f2bca9c1e66aca2:0
- value
- 18271643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 707c28f0699c5bb981a221aee7d340ddd6fd12cb OP_EQUAL
- address
- MJ9vehQreTeRL2A45rHaueGdCCKdwEXu48
- transaction
- 0531868fa85bc5afc01c071433b9e7dd377601162930cb6c1f2bca9c1e66aca2
- spent
- true